Challenge, like most of the non-majors back in the 90's, was a lifeboat for furloughed American, Pan AM, Delta, REAL Eastern, and yes, a few scabs too. Back then, things were tough for just about anybody other than UPS, AirTran, and SWA which were growing. And no, I never worked there or on hellish 36th street either...
